Transaction 95860ee23266ed5e591022122dff30008e76502c2a0a4b3927dcfcec0d674af2
1 Input
1 Output
-
95860ee23266ed5e591022122dff30008e76502c2a0a4b3927dcfcec0d674af2:0
- value
- 13320004
- script pubkey
- OP_0 OP_PUSHBYTES_20 8aa6a00cc435c382d75458de590bd9938c99ade4
- address
- bc1q32n2qrxyxhpc9465tr09jz7ejwxfnt0ypj7nqt